Seeking Affordable Stem Cell Care: An Review of Mexico's Possibilities
For individuals seeking affordable stem cell treatments, Mexico has emerged as a popular destination. The country offers a wide range of centers specializing in various stem cell therapies, often at significantly lower costs compared to the United States or other developed nations. This draws patients from around the world seeking to receive these potentially life-changing treatments without high financial constraints.
Before considering stem cell treatment in Mexico, it's crucial to conduct thorough research. Aspiring patients should confirm the credentials of both the institutions and the medical professionals involved. It's also essential to comprehend the specific treatment being offered, its potential benefits, and any associated risks or complications.
- Additionally, it's recommended to seek consultations from multiple healthcare providers to ensure a comprehensive understanding of the available options.
- When choosing a stem cell center in Mexico, consider factors such as location, patient reviews, and the overall reputation of the institution.
Ultimately, while Mexico offers potentially affordable stem cell care, making an informed decision requires careful research, due diligence, and consultation with qualified medical professionals.
